What is Forest Conservation

Forest conservation refers to the protection, management, and restoration of forests to maintain biodiversity, ecological balance, and natural resources. It focuses on maintaining healthy ecosystems while allowing responsible use of resources. In simple terms, it means using forests wisely without causing long-term damage.

This approach includes forest protection, conservation of forest resources, and ecosystem preservation. It also involves restoring degraded areas through planting and natural recovery. Therefore, conservation is not only about saving trees but also about sustaining entire ecosystems.

However, forest conservation differs from general forest management. Management often focuses on resource use, while conservation emphasizes long-term ecological balance. It aims to protect biodiversity, soil, and water systems together.

Besides this, sustainable forest use is a key part of conservation. It ensures forests meet present needs without harming future generations. This balance makes conservation essential for both nature and people.

Role in Climate Regulation

Forests act as natural carbon sinks. They absorb carbon dioxide and help reduce global warming. This process, known as carbon sequestration, keeps the climate balanced. Forest research also highlights this role in regulating Earth’s climate.

Moreover, forests regulate temperature and rainfall patterns. They influence both local and global climate systems. This connection is closely linked to how forests support climate. Thus, conserving forests helps maintain climate stability and reduces extreme weather risks.

Soil and Water Conservation

Forest roots hold soil together and prevent erosion. They protect land from degradation, especially during heavy rainfall. Therefore, forests play a key role in maintaining soil fertility.

Additionally, forests support watershed protection by regulating water flow. They help recharge groundwater and maintain clean water sources. This balance is essential for agriculture and ecosystems. Thus, conserving forests ensures stable soil and water systems.

Afforestation and Reforestation

Afforestation involves planting trees in areas where forests did not exist before. Reforestation restores trees in areas where forests were cleared. Both methods help increase tree cover and improve environmental conditions.

These practices support degraded land recovery and rebuild natural habitats. They also improve air quality and support biodiversity. Moreover, replanting forests helps stabilize soil and regulate water cycles.

Over time, these efforts contribute to ecosystem restoration. They also help reduce climate impacts by increasing carbon storage. Therefore, afforestation and reforestation remain essential methods of forest conservation.

Sustainable Forest Management

Sustainable forest management focuses on using forest resources without causing long-term damage. It ensures forests remain productive while maintaining ecological balance. This method supports responsible forestry and long-term use.

Controlled harvesting allows trees to regrow naturally. It also prevents overexploitation of forest resources. Furthermore, proper planning helps maintain biodiversity and ecosystem health.

This approach balances economic needs with environmental protection. It also promotes sustainable harvesting and efficient resource management. Therefore, it plays a key role in conserving forests for future generations.

Legal Protection and Policies

Governments use forest laws and conservation policies to protect forest areas. These laws control activities like logging and land conversion. They also help prevent illegal exploitation of forest resources.

Protected reserves, national parks, and wildlife sanctuaries are established under these policies. Such areas restrict harmful human activities and support ecosystem preservation. Moreover, strict enforcement improves conservation outcomes.

Effective policies ensure forests are managed responsibly. They also support long-term environmental protection. Therefore, legal protection is an important method of forest conservation.

Illegal Logging and Weak Enforcement

Illegal logging continues to damage forests in many regions. Trees are cut without permission, often for profit. This leads to illegal deforestation and loss of valuable resources.

Weak law enforcement makes the problem worse. In some areas, conservation policies exist but are not properly enforced. These law enforcement gaps allow harmful activities to continue.

Therefore, stronger monitoring and stricter implementation of laws are essential for effective forest protection.

Climate Change Impacts

Climate change adds new pressure on forest ecosystems. Rising temperatures and changing rainfall patterns increase climate stress. This leads to forest degradation and reduced resilience.

In tropical regions, changing climate conditions affect rainfall and biodiversity, as seen in tropical forest climate patterns. These changes can weaken ecosystem stability.

In colder regions, warming temperatures impact boreal forest conditions and adaptation. This can increase forest fires and pest outbreaks.
